wayland: Separate touch pointer emulation into its own master pointer
The common GDK code accounts for "pointer emulating" touch sequences to be synchronized with the pointer position by the windowing system. However on Wayland pointer and touch are completely independent, the backend attempts to implement pointer emulation, but doesn't account for the possible crossing events happening when the user switches from pointer to touch or the opposite. In order to fix this, and to ensure we don't have to interact with the master pointer (which backs the wl_pointer), separate the touch interface to have its own master pointer, and ensure crossing events are emitted on it, so the picture of an "emulated pointer" is complete above the backend.
